A brief overview of types of reading.
TYPES OF READING
AN OVERVIEW OF READING SKILLS AND STRATEGIES
TWO MAIN READING CATEGORIES
• A – ORAL
• B – SILENT
• 1. SKIMMING
• 2. SCANNING
• 3. INTENSIVE READING
• 4. EXTENSIVE READING
SKIMMING
Skimming is used to quickly gather the most important information, or 'gist'. Run your eyes over the text, noting important information. Use skimming to quickly get up to speed on a current business situation. It's not essential to understand each word when skimming.
EXAMPLES OF SKIMMING
• The Newspaper (quickly to get the general news of the day)
• Magazines (quickly to discover which articles you would like to read in more detail)
• Business and Travel Brochures (quickly to get informed)
SCANNING
Scanning is used to find a particular piece of information. Run your eyes over the text looking for the specific piece of information you need. Use scanning on schedules, meeting plans, etc. in order to find the specific details you require. If you see words or phrases that you don't understand, don't worry when scanning.
EXAMPLES OF SCANNING
• The "What's on TV" section (itinerary) of your newspaper.
• A train / airplane schedule
• A conference guide
EXTENSIVE READING
Extensive reading is used to obtain a general understanding of a subject and includes reading longer texts for pleasure, as well as business books. Use extensive reading skills to improve your general knowledge of business procedures. Do not worry if you understand each word.
EXAMPLES OF EXTENSIVE READING
• The latest marketing strategy book
• A novel you read before going to bed
• Magazine articles that interest you
INTENSIVE READING
Intensive reading is used on shorter texts in order to extract specific information. It includes very close accurate reading for detail. Use intensive reading skills to grasp the details of a specific situation. In this case, it is important that you understand each word, number or fact.
EXAMPLES OF INTENSIVE READING
• A bookkeeping report
• An insurance claim
• A contract
RECAP
• Skimming - Reading rapidly for the main points
• Scanning - Reading rapidly through a text to find specific information required
• Extensive - Reading longer texts, often for pleasure and for an overall understanding
• Intensive - Reading shorter texts for detailed information with an emphasis on precise understanding

http://www.floatinghorizon.org _ Marine Litter is a serious and complex problem. Project Floating Horizon evaluates if and how robotic solutions could support the reduction of marine litter.
Stage 01: In a first stage in 2010 a concept idea was developed discussing if recovery of ocean litter would be desirable, viable and feasible. The results was that the use of robots could lower running costs, material invest and time significantly. But for the time being no answer could be given how the protection of sea life. In addition and based on the vague data existing it became obvious that the collection of offshore debris is still costly and not profitable (cost are at approx. 30€ per Kilogram if all runs well). Even more as value chains do not exist today.
Stage 02: But still robots are able to lower the mission costs and lower the risk to human beings acting in one of the most demanding environments on this planet. Robots designed to filter particles can help to monitor and understand the problem of marine litter as today very little data is existing to allow information based decision making.
To research and develop those technologies a team of enthusiasts have created a new incubation platform called OCP (Ocean Collaboration Platform) which provides an open organizational backbone for various projects (like Floating Horizon) dealing with the mission to develop marine protection supporting technologies in an open innovation kind of way.

The prices of several product classes – notably fashion and technology – tend to drop over time. One possible reason for the drop over time is different customers assigning a different value to the same product or service. Price skimming models can be used to maximize a product or service’s revenue by planning price reductions over time in a manner that slowly cuts tranches of higher-value customers out of the market. This presentation provides a hands-on demonstration of constructing a price skimming model in Excel, and optimizing planned price reductions.

Operation “Blue Star” is the only event in the history of Independent India where the state went into war with its own people. Even after about 40 years it is not clear if it was culmination of states anger over people of the region, a political game of power or start of dictatorial chapter in the democratic setup.
The people of Punjab felt alienated from main stream due to denial of their just demands during a long democratic struggle since independence. As it happen all over the word, it led to militant struggle with great loss of lives of military, police and civilian personnel. Killing of Indira Gandhi and massacre of innocent Sikhs in Delhi and other India cities was also associated with this movement.

3. Introduction
What is Skimming?
– A way to get the overall idea of a reading
*Not Scanning*
Good for quickly finding main points in:
Lots of Text
Exam Questions
Time-sensitive Readings
4. Skimming
• How to Look and Where to Look
- Why Skim?
- How to Skim
- Where to Skim
- Improving Your Skimming
5. Skimming
• Why do we need Skimming Skills?
– To quickly find important key terms and information
– When you do not have much time
• We need Skimming Skills for these types of questions:
– What is the main idea of the passage?
– Which of the following is the best summary of paragraph 3?
– What was the author’s intent in the final paragraph?
6. How to Skim
KEEP YOUR EYES MOVING!
– Important Ideas
– Sentence Construction
– Main Points
KEEP YOUR EYES MOVING!
– Test Questions
KEEP YOUR EYES MOVING!
– Elements of English (grammar, vocabulary)

8. Where to Skim
• Introductory Paragraphs
– Key to skimming
– Include thesis statements
– Include main topic of passage
– Look for important skimming information here!
9. Where to Skim
• Topic Sentences
– Important for effective skimming
– Usually the first or last sentence
– Indicate main ideas and topics
– Watch out for "But"!
• Sign that new idea or topic is being presented
10. Improving Your Skimming
• Use Your Own Knowledge
– Good skimming = Using your own knowledge
Not just words from the passage!
• You need Background Knowledge
• Best way to get it?
– Read and know about a wide range of topics
• Makes it easier to understand passages
• Can grasp ideas in less time
To be a good skimmer, it is also important to use your own knowledge, not just knowledge from the passage. To read and understand passages, you need to have some background knowledge. The most effective way to get this knowledge is to learn about as wide a range of topics as possible. When you have this knowledge, it makes it easier to understand what a passage is about, which makes understanding the overall point of the reading easier and faster.
